- The distance between Cartwright, Nf, Canada and Simon Bolivar, Colombia is approximately 4,974 km or 3,091 mi.
- To reach Cartwright, Nf in this distance one would set out from Simon Bolivar bearing 14.4°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Cartwright, Nf bearing 24.3° or NNE .
- Cartwright, Nf has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Simon Bolivar has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- The annual average temperature is 28.3 °C (50.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 24.5 °C (44.1°F) more in Cartwright, Nf.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to extremely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 558.6 mm (22 in) more which is equivalent to 558.6 l/m² (13.71 US gal/ft²) or 5,586,000 l/ha (597,180 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 36.9° lower in Cartwright, Nf than in Simon Bolivar.
